Title: Reliability growth test evaluation based on the dynamic modeling method
Abstract: In this paper, the dynamic modeling method and the linear statistical method are used to analyze the prior distribution of reliability parameter during reliability growth test. Then Bayesian method is used, and it is combined with a little field test data to evaluate the reliability parameters of products. In the article, first, the reliability growth analysis model is presented. Then with reliability growth test data, a dynamic parameter iterative evaluation model is build. With the iterative model and field test data, the reliability evaluation of every stage can be calculated out by Bayesian formula. Specially, to the rocket engine system, an example is given to show the validity of this method.
